Hoe chaos rust brengt in jouw IT-team
Evolane omarmt Chaos Engineering met Gremlin
In de afgelopen jaren zijn veel monolithische applicaties vervangen door gedistribueerde, op microservices gebaseerde applicaties. Veel fysieke servers worden vervangen door gevirtualiseerde resources of cloudoplossingen. Er is meer netwerkverkeer tussen applicatiecomponenten, virtuele omgevingen verbruiken meer en andere resources in vergelijking met monolithische applicaties, configuraties zijn uitgebreider… Op zijn zachtst gezegd: moderne applicaties en IT-landschappen zien er heel anders uit dan een paar jaar geleden.
Evolueer mee met hedendaagse IT-omgevingen
Hoewel applicatietesten met unittests, integratietests en loadtests al mainstream zijn geworden, vragen we ons af of die inspanning nog steeds voldoet aan alle behoeften van een hedendaagse IT-omgeving. De vraag is: “Kunnen we nog steeds vertrouwen op onze huidige teststrategie om onze hedendaagse software als kwalitatief te beoordelen?” Organisaties moeten zich afvragen of ze hun IT-afdelingen nog steeds onder controle hebben.
Bereid je voor op het onverwachte
Bij Evolane steunen we de filosofie dat je altijd voorbereid moet zijn op het onverwachte. Wij zijn ervan overtuigd dat moderne IT-landschappen complexer zijn geworden en daarom een uitgebreide testaanpak vragen. Klassieke soorten testen geven ons gemoedsrust, door ons ervan te verzekeren dat applicaties doen wat we verwachten dat ze doen. Vandaag de dag voelen we echter de behoefte om afhankelijkheden tussen verschillende componenten en infrabronnen te testen.
“Kunnen we nog steeds vertrouwen op onze huidige teststrategie om onze hedendaagse software als kwalitatief te beoordelen?”
Weg van de reactieve aanpak
Het monitoren van applicaties en omgevingen kan teams waarschuwen dat er iets misgaat, maar dat is een reactieve waarschuwing wanneer de schade soms al werd aangericht. De kans is groot dat eindgebruikers al hinder hebben ondervonden, nog voor het team het probleem heeft opgelost. AI-monitoring probeert deze “reactieve” benadering op te lossen door problemen te voorspellen op basis van baselinegegevens. Maar zelfs met AI-monitoring zijn we afhankelijk van specifieke gebeurtenissen die plaatsvinden. Dit is waar Chaos Engineering (CE) van pas komt!
Chaos Engineering (CE)
Met Chaos Engineering gebruiken we een gecontroleerde aanpak om opzettelijk storingen in onze productieomgeving te injecteren en vervolgens het gedrag van onze applicaties te evalueren. Door servicestoringen, resourcestoringen en netwerkproblemen te simuleren, kunnen IT-organisaties actie ondernemen voordat eindgebruikers problemen opmerken. Chaos Engineering bereidt teams ook beter voor om te reageren wanneer zich onvoorziene omstandigheden voordoen. Door proactief problemen te detecteren, zal er minder druk en stress zijn om een oplossing te implementeren.
Lees hier onze andere blogs
Phishing
Brand protectorVersterk de beveiliging van je merk tegen phishing-aanvallenIn het digitale tijdperk waarin we leven, vormen cybercriminelen een constante bedreiging. Deze bedreigingen hebben zich in de loop der jaren ontwikkeld en zijn veelomvattender geworden,...
A Day In The Life Of …
A day in the life of ...onze Perfomance Engineer DylanOntmoet Dylan! Vijf jaar geleden startte hij bij Evolane in het kader van een stage. Vandaag is Dylan een vaste waarde binnen het Performance Monitoring Team. En wat voor één! Als Dynatrace performance engineer...
Breaking the Ransomware Kill Chain
Tijdens Cybersec Europe 2023De dreiging van ransomware-aanvallen kent een ongeziene piek. In 2022 kreeg de helft van alle organisaties te maken met een aanval van deze categorie. Voor de helft van hen kwam dit als een totale verrassing, omdat zij ervan overtuigd waren...